Burrow Release Storage
This OpenTofu stack owns Google Cloud Storage buckets used as Burrow's first release-storage backup target.
Garage is the required S3-compatible primary target. CI uses repo-owned storage wrappers: they upload to Garage first, then mirror to GCS unless the backup is explicitly disabled.
The host activation point is services.burrow.garage, enabled by the forge
host. It creates the initial single-node Garage layout and buckets from
host-local runtime secrets.
It may manage:
- the release artifact bucket served by
releases.burrow.net - the signed package repository bucket served by
packages.burrow.net - the private Nix cache backup bucket for
nix.burrow.net - public object-read IAM for download buckets
- object-admin IAM for the Burrow Forgejo runner service account
It must not manage:
- Google service-account JSON keys
- release signing keys
- package repository metadata
- DNS or CDN cutover
GCS access is keyless. Forgejo jobs run Scripts/ci/google-wif-auth.sh to
trade an Authentik-issued OIDC token for the Google runner service account in
project project-88c23ce9-918a-470a-b33, then use gcloud storage against the
managed backup buckets. The normal release path does not use rclone or Google
service-account JSON keys.
The Nix cache backup bucket defaults to private. Attic remains the public cache
surface at nix.burrow.net; GCS is only a backup target for the Garage attic
bucket.
Run
Scripts/releases-tofu.sh init -backend-config=backend.hcl
Scripts/releases-tofu.sh plan -var-file=terraform.tfvars
For local syntax work without remote state:
Scripts/releases-tofu.sh init -backend=false
Scripts/releases-tofu.sh validate
Start with manage_google = false. Import existing buckets before enabling
management if they already exist.
